No, there is no direct bus from Bibione to Rome. However, there are services departing from Bibione station and arriving at Rome station via Roma, Autostazione Tiburtina.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 16h 15m.
Bibione to Rome bus services, operated by ATVO S.p.A., depart from Portogruaro, Autostazione station.
Bibione to Rome bus services, operated by ATVO S.p.A., arrive at Roma, Autostazione Tiburtina station.
The distance between Bibione and Rome is 418 km. The road distance is 627 km.
FlixBus operates a bus from Portogruaro, Autostazione to Roma, Autostazione Tiburtina once daily. Tickets cost €50–85 and the journey takes 8h 59m.
